Output 30ac6825cafc87440b6aacd450e4b5997f8abb54a78834b7db9221ae18570703:0

value
2791047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8b952536f101313bc906528f607fc091d94c2ca OP_EQUAL
address
3QN9WVDCreMLoRCBQr5UfELDMEiBx2tpH1
transaction
30ac6825cafc87440b6aacd450e4b5997f8abb54a78834b7db9221ae18570703
confirmations
403081
spent
true